This aero tooling stock listed on 31 December 2024, and no split or bonus has been issued since.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Why_Did_This_Aero_Tooling_Stock_Rise_42_in_a_Year\"><\/span><strong>Why Did This Aero Tooling Stock Rise 42% in a Year?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>Because a tariff shock that crushed FY26 earnings proved to be a timing problem, not a demand problem. Deferred orders returned from March 2026, and four dated events rebuilt the case for this aero tooling stock.<\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"1_The_Tariff_Hit_That_Set_the_Low_Base\"><\/span><strong>1. The Tariff Hit That Set the Low Base<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>On 3 October 2025 the company warned that US tariffs on aerospace exports would push Q2 FY26 revenue below Q1 levels and make full-year guidance difficult. This aero tooling stock fell 4.8% that day to Rs 989.80.<\/p>\n<p>The damage landed in the December 2025 quarter: revenue of about Rs 34 crore at a 4.6% operating margin, against 31% two quarters earlier. The Unimech Aerospace share price bottomed at Rs 695 in the week ending 30 March 2026. With 89% of revenue exported, the market priced the tariff as permanent.<\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2_Rs_450_Crore_Hobel_Bellows_Acquisition_April_2026\"><\/span><strong>2. Rs 450 Crore Hobel Bellows Acquisition, April 2026<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>On 28 April 2026 the company confirmed an all-cash purchase of a 99.99% stake in Hobel Bellows for approximately Rs 450 crore, the largest deal by this aero tooling stock since listing. Hobel makes metallic bellows, exhaust manifolds and precision tubular assemblies in the Visakhapatnam special economic zone.<\/p>\n<p>Hobel reported revenue of approximately Rs 129 crore for FY26 with EBITDA margins above 50% and a backlog near Rs 65 crore. Management said building that capability organically would have taken 18 to 24 months and roughly Rs 100 crore. It came from reserves, without fresh borrowing.<\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"3_Q4_FY26_Results_and_an_Order_Book_That_Tripled\"><\/span><strong>3. Q4 FY26 Results and an Order Book That Tripled<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>The March 2026 quarter broke the downtrend. Revenue rose about 20% year on year to Rs 82 crore, EBITDA reached Rs 35.2 crore at a 43.03% margin, and net profit recovered to Rs 26.1 crore from Rs 2.4 crore in December.<\/p>\n<p>More important, the order book stood near Rs 314 crore as of 26 May 2026 against an average around Rs 100 crore the prior year, including roughly Rs 87 crore of nuclear orders. That is the first real diversification for this aero tooling stock.<\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"4_A_Long-Term_Supply_Deal_With_an_Austrian_Tier_1_Supplier\"><\/span><strong>4. A Long-Term Supply Deal With an Austrian Tier 1 Supplier<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>On 30 June 2026 the company announced a long-term supply agreement with FACC Operations GmbH of Austria for precision-engineered components and flying parts, won through competitive global sourcing. This aero tooling stock jumped about 9.7% that day to Rs 1,199.80 from Rs 1,092.85.<\/p>\n<p>That pushes this aero tooling stock past ground support tooling into flying parts, which carry longer qualification cycles and stickier revenue. Production follows a qualification phase of several quarters, so the revenue is dated, not immediate.<\/p>\n<p style=\"margin-top:24px;\"><strong><a href='https:\/\/univest.in\/screeners'>Check the Univest Screener for Live Fundamentals of High-Return Stocks<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"5_Record_Q1_FY27_Numbers_and_a_Rs_750_Crore_Fundraise_Plan\"><\/span><strong>5. Record Q1 FY27 Numbers and a Rs 750 Crore Fundraise Plan<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>Results on 3 August 2026 were the best this aero tooling stock has posted. Revenue from operations reached Rs 107.62 crore, up 70.9% year on year, EBITDA rose 98.3% to Rs 39.3 crore at a 36.5% margin, and profit after tax climbed 45.7% to Rs 27.9 crore. The board approved raising up to Rs 750 crore through a qualified institutional placement.<\/p>\n<p>This aero tooling stock gained about 9% on 4 August 2026 to a 13-month high. Management guided for FY27 EBITDA margins of 34% to 35% against roughly 31% in FY26, committed to doubling gross block by end FY27, and put USD 10 million into a Saudi joint venture. The Unimech Aerospace share price ran from Rs 1,236 in late July to a record Rs 1,652.80 on 9 September 2026.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Financials_Behind_the_Aero_Tooling_Stock\"><\/span><strong>Financials Behind the Aero Tooling Stock<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>Quarterly earnings are lumpy, the most useful fact about this aero tooling stock. Revenue has swung between Rs 34 crore and Rs 107.62 crore across five quarters, and operating margin between 4.6% and 43%.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Quarter<\/th>\n<th>Revenue (Rs Cr)<\/th>\n<th>Operating Profit (Rs Cr)<\/th>\n<th>OPM<\/th>\n<th>Net Profit (Rs Cr)<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Jun 2025 (Q1 FY26)<\/td>\n<td>63<\/td>\n<td>20<\/td>\n<td>31%<\/td>\n<td>19<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Sep 2025 (Q2 FY26)<\/td>\n<td>62<\/td>\n<td>19<\/td>\n<td>30%<\/td>\n<td>16<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Dec 2025 (Q3 FY26)<\/td>\n<td>34<\/td>\n<td>2<\/td>\n<td>4.6%<\/td>\n<td>2<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Mar 2026 (Q4 FY26)<\/td>\n<td>82<\/td>\n<td>35<\/td>\n<td>43%<\/td>\n<td>26<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Jun 2026 (Q1 FY27)<\/td>\n<td>108<\/td>\n<td>39<\/td>\n<td>36.5%<\/td>\n<td>28<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>FY26 as a whole was a step back for this aero tooling stock. Sales came in near Rs 240 crore against Rs 243 crore in FY25, operating profit fell to Rs 76 crore from Rs 92 crore, margin to 32% from 38%, and net profit to Rs 63 crore from Rs 83 crore.<\/p>\n<p>One caveat matters. Other income was approximately Rs 46 crore in FY26 against Rs 25 crore in FY25, largely yield on unspent IPO money, so the operating business earned far less than reported profit suggests. Borrowings rose to Rs 127 crore from Rs 84 crore, and trailing profit growth is still negative at roughly minus 12%.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Who_Owns_This_Aero_Tooling_Stock\"><\/span><strong>Who Owns This Aero Tooling Stock?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>Promoters hold 79.82% of this aero tooling stock and have not sold a share since listing. The figure is unchanged across five quarters, leaving a free float of only about 20%.<\/p>\n<table>\n<thead>\n<tr>\n<th>Shareholder<\/th>\n<th>Sep 2025<\/th>\n<th>Dec 2025<\/th>\n<th>Mar 2026<\/th>\n<th>Jun 2026<\/th>\n<\/tr>\n<\/thead>\n<tbody>\n<tr>\n<td>Promoters<\/td>\n<td>79.82%<\/td>\n<td>79.82%<\/td>\n<td>79.82%<\/td>\n<td>79.82%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>FIIs<\/td>\n<td>0.21%<\/td>\n<td>0.36%<\/td>\n<td>0.38%<\/td>\n<td>0.43%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>DIIs<\/td>\n<td>6.52%<\/td>\n<td>6.50%<\/td>\n<td>5.99%<\/td>\n<td>5.59%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Public<\/td>\n<td>13.45%<\/td>\n<td>13.33%<\/td>\n<td>13.82%<\/td>\n<td>14.16%<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/tbody>\n<\/table>\n<p>Foreign institutional holding rose from 0.21% to 0.43%. Domestic institutions trimmed from 6.52% to 5.59% through the tariff-hit stretch. The proposed Rs 750 crore placement, if completed, brings institutions into this aero tooling stock at scale and dilutes existing holders.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Is_This_Aero_Tooling_Stock_Expensive_After_a_42_Rally\"><\/span><strong>Is This Aero Tooling Stock Expensive After a 42% Rally?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p>Yes, on every trailing measure. This aero tooling stock trades at a price to earnings ratio near 107 against an industry figure of about 47, and at roughly 10.5 times book value of Rs 144.87. Return on equity is only 8.58%, because the equity base is swollen by IPO proceeds not yet converted into earnings.<\/p>\n<p>Debt to equity is comfortable at 0.17, market capitalisation approximately Rs 7,714 crore and trailing earnings per share Rs 14.15, with no dividend. Buyers are paying for margin guidance and an order book, not delivered earnings.<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Key_Risks_in_This_Aero_Tooling_Stock\"><\/span><strong>Key Risks in This Aero Tooling Stock<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><strong>Valuation and earnings quality:<\/strong> A price to earnings ratio near 107 leaves this aero tooling stock no room for a weak quarter. Roughly Rs 46 crore of FY26 income came from other income rather than operations, so the operating base is thinner than the headline.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Export and client concentration:<\/strong> About 89% of revenue is exported across roughly 35 customers in seven countries. December 2025 showed how fast this aero tooling stock breaks when trade policy shifts, and nothing structural stops a repeat.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Liquidity and volatility:<\/strong> With promoters at 79.82%, the float is small and volatility runs near 3.6 times the Nifty. On 16 September 2026 the price swung between Rs 1,568.50 and Rs 1,430.10 intraday. Exiting a small-cap aero tooling stock at a chosen price is not assured.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Execution and integration:<\/strong> The company is integrating Hobel Bellows, funding a Saudi joint venture, doubling gross block by end FY27 and qualifying flying parts for a European customer at once. A slip pushes revenue out by quarters rather than weeks.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Short history and dilution:<\/strong> This aero tooling stock has traded under two years, so there is no full cycle to study, and the Rs 750 crore placement will dilute earnings per share. A domestic brokerage initiated coverage on 16 July 2026 with a buy rating, and the share rose 9% that day from Rs 1,258.30.<\/p>\n<p>The bull case rests on aeroengine tooling, supplied around LEAP, Pratt and Whitney and Rolls Royce programmes, which made up roughly 80% of FY26 revenue. The note added global engine ramp-ups and a shift of maintenance work toward Asia.<\/p>\n<p>What matters next for this aero tooling stock is whether the 36.5% Q1 margin holds through weaker middle quarters, whether the order book converts on time, and how the placement is priced.<\/p>\n<h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Unimech_Aerospace_Share_Price_Target\"><\/span><strong>Unimech Aerospace Share Price Target<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p>The only verified Unimech Aerospace share price target on record is Rs 1,530, set on 16 July 2026 at 50 times estimated FY28 earnings per share.
